What is edgemoor south-carolina?

Edgemoor is an unincorporated community in Chester County, South Carolina, United States. It is located northeast of Chester and southeast of Rock Hill. The community's name is said to have derived from its location on the southern edge of Chester County.

Edgemoor is home to a few small businesses, including a convenience store and gas station. The community also has a post office, a fire department, and a community center.

The area has a long history, dating back to the 18th century when it was settled by Scotch-Irish immigrants. During the Civil War, it was the site of several skirmishes between Union and Confederate forces.

Today, Edgemoor is a quiet rural community. It is located in close proximity to Lake Wylie, providing residents with opportunities for fishing, boating, and other water sports. The area is also home to several parks and nature preserves.
